Cooking Steps

PREP
1

Before starting, preheat your broiler to high and wash and dry all produce. Strip 2 tbsp thyme leaves (dbl for 4 ppl) from the stems. Peel, half, then slice the onions. Peel, then mince the garlic. Pat the beef dry with paper towels. Cut into bite size pieces.

COOK BEEF
2

Heat a large pot over medium-high heat. When hot, add 1 tbsp oil (dbl for 4ppl), then beef. Cook, stirring often, until browned, 4-5 min.** Season with salt and pepper. When beef is done cooking, transfer to a large bowl and set aside.

START STEW
3

Add 2 tbsp butter (dbl for 4ppl) and swirl to melt in the same pot. When melted, add onions and half the thyme. Cook, stirring occasionally, until onions soften, 5-7 min. Sprinkle over flour and garlic. Cook, stirring often, until onions are coated, 1-2 min.

FINISH STEW
4

Add broth concentrates, mustard and 3 1/2 cups water (dbl for 4ppl) to the same pot. Bring to a boil over high heat. Cook, stirring often, until stew thickens slightly, 4-5 min. Add beef and any juices (from the large bowl). Stir to combine.

MAKE CHEESE DIPPERS
5

While stew cooks, cut each bun in half. Arrange buns, cut side-up on a baking sheet. Brush each half with 1 tsp oil, then sprinkle over cheese and remaining thyme. Broil in middle of oven, until golden, 2-3 min.

FINISH AND SERVE
6

Divide stew between bowls. Serve with Swiss cheese dippers.
